Arumughaswamy Commission of Inquiry completes one year

Nine persons cross-examined by Sasikala’s advocate

Published - September 25, 2018 01:06 am IST - CHENNAI

On Monday, when the Justice Arumughaswamy Commission of Inquiry probing the circumstances leading to former Chief Minister Jayalalithaa’s death, completed a year, nine persons, including doctors, technicians and a bank manager were cross-examined.

Of the 11 summoned, nine appeared and were questioned by N. Raja Senthoor Pandian, the advocate representing Jayalalithaa’s long-time aide, V.K. Sasikala.

He said that the session confirmed the video clip submitted by Dr. Sivakumar showing Jayalalithaa and two others was authentic. Dr. Archana confirmed that her voice was among those recorded in the video at Apollo Hospitals on September 27, 2016, he added. Ms. Sasikala was present when Jayalalithaa was being taken to the hospital and she kept talking to Jayalalithaa. He claimed that Dr. Snehasri said Jayalalithaa was “not unconscious” when the former visited Poes Garden.

He added Deputy Chief Minister O. Panneerselvam, Health Minister C. Vijaya Baskar and auditor S. Gurumurthy will be questioned soon.
